What was done
Human testicular biopsies were obtained at various intervals following intratesticular injections of tritiated thymidine. Radioautographs were analyzed to track the progression of the most mature labeled germ cells over time.
What was found
The most mature labeled germ cells were preleptotene spermatocytes at 1 hour, midpachytene spermatocytes at 16 days, and immature spermatids at 32 days post-injection. Based on these observations, one cycle of the seminiferous epithelium was calculated to last 16 days, leading to an estimated duration of approximately 64 days for complete spermatogenesis.
Why it matters
This seminal study established the classic in vivo timeline of ~64 days for human spermatogenesis.
Limits
The abstract omits sample size, participant demographics, baseline fertility status, and variance estimates. Total time to ejaculation including epididymal transit was not assessed.
